Definition of 'night'

Noun

  1. the time after sunset and before sunrise while it is dark outside
       Synonyms: nighttime dark
       Antonyms: day daytime daylight
  2. the time between sunset and midnight; "he watched television every night"
  3. the period spent sleeping; "I had a restless night"
  4. the dark part of the diurnal cycle considered a time unit; "three nights later he collapsed"
  5. darkness; "it vanished into the night"
  6. a shortening of nightfall; "they worked from morning to night"
  7. a period of ignorance or backwardness or gloom
  8. Roman goddess of night; daughter of Erebus; counterpart of Greek Nyx
       Synonyms: Nox
